How to tell if a bulkhead has a hairline crack?

I just took off a leaky bulkhead - which was caused from moving some plumbing around slightly. My question is, how easily can you tell if it has a minor crack in it? I'm tempted to just go buy a new one, but wanted to know if anyone had a tip on finding a crack.

Usually the rubber gasket would go first before the bulkhead goes. Or unless the threads was over tighten at one point or stripped. I never seen any bulkheads crack before. If you think there is a leak, go replace it.

I use teflon tape on the threads too.

i would doubt that the bulkhead has a fracture in it. the gaskets often fail. also it is important to note that a bulkhead will often leak if it over tightened.

And here is a little tip, I know most of us already do it but, always use a section of flexible pvc for at least a short run after exiting a bulkhead.

I have also never seen a cracked bulkhead, I have seen the glass around the bulkhead crack and that isn't pretty. If it is leaking, take it out, inspect the glass, and at very least replace the gasket. It it were me, I would be replacing the bulkhead.
